Cary, North Carolina vs. Franklin, Tennessee

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Franklin, Tennessee is 21.5% more expensive than Cary, North Carolina.

You would need a salary of $91,118 in Franklin, Tennessee to maintain the standard of living you have in Cary, North Carolina.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Franklin, Tennessee is more expensive than Cary, North Carolina
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
36% more expensive in Franklin
than in Cary, North Carolina
